Can Emerging Markets Follow China's FDI Growth Recipe?
| |
| China's ability to attract massive amounts of foreign investment does not derive entirely from its economic growth rate or the size of its population, observed Stephen J. Kobrin, Professor of Multinational Management, The Wharton School, University of Pennsylvania, USA. Rather, China leads the developing world in liberalizing its foreign investment policies, he noted. Felipe Larra Bascu Professor of Economics, Catholic University of Chile, Chile, challenged this view, saying he believed that it was China's large marketplace, high growth rate and low costs rather than its investment policies driving FDI. Between these extremes, Paul A. Laudicina, Managing Director, A.T. Kearney, USA, said that interviews with his firm's clients revealed that it was both the size of China's marketplace and its policies that were luring investment.

Howard Gardner talks about thought leadership and 'good work'
| |
| Howard Gardner is the John H. and Elisabeth A.Hobbs Professor of Cognition and Education at the Harvard Graduate School of Education. He also holds positions as Adjunct Professor of Psychology at Harvard University and Senior Director of Harvard Project Zero. Among numerous honors, Gardner received a MacArthur Prize Fellowship in 1981. He has received honorary degrees from 26 colleges and universities. In 2005 and again in 2008, he was selected by Foreign Policy and Prospect magazines as one of the 100 most influential public intellectuals in the world. The author of 25 books translated into 28 languages, and several hundred articles, Gardner is best known in educational circles for his theory of multiple intelligences. |
